Output d2dfd18192644f41b83be31e903be3b8e8e2b8fe8dbde5fa53df11b7ed6534c5: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e70b25b4d8bde3da05cfb232d98c521ecd54e47 OP_EQUAL
address
3QtNZaC3WBxmPK3M7B4JGu4p2PufDE9qSu
transaction
d2dfd18192644f41b83be31e903be3b8e8e2b8fe8dbde5fa53df11b7ed6534c5
confirmations
348894
spent
true